With a playoff win on the line, Bettye Davis East Anchorage rose to the challenge on Friday. They walked away with a 48-40 win over the Monroe Catholic Rams.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 60-55 back in January.
Bettye Davis East Anchorage has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 16 of their last 17 mat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 26-2 record this season. The vict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 61.6 points over those games. Monroe Catholic moved to 19-9 with that loss, which also ended their four-game winning streak.
